Добрый день.
Есть замечательная функция добавления сообщения через апи:
Не нашел в документации, как указать:
1. Что это важное сообщение
Разобрался, нужно указать в параметрах - "UF_BLOG_POST_IMPRTNT" => '1'
2. Где указывается, кому отправить сообщение (это не BLOG_ID, случайно?)?
Заранее спасибо!
Есть замечательная функция добавления сообщения через апи:
Скрытый текст |
---|
$arFields = array( "TITLE" => 'Тестовый тайтл', "DETAIL_TEXT" => 'Тестовый текст', "BLOG_ID" => 1, "AUTHOR_ID" => 666, "=DATE_CREATE" => $DB->GetNowFunction(), "DATE_PUBLISH" => '15.08.2007 9:40', "PUBLISH_STATUS" => BLOG_PUBLISH_STATUS_PUBLISH, "ENABLE_TRACKBACK" => 'N', "ENABLE_COMMENTS" => 'Y', "CATEGORY_ID" => 'alo,hello', "PERMS_P" => Array("1" => BLOG_PERMS_READ, "2" => BLOG_PERMS_READ), "PERMS_C" => Array("1" => BLOG_PERMS_READ, "2" => BLOG_PERMS_WRITE) ); $newID = CBlogPost::Add($arFields); if(IntVal($newID)>0) { foreach($CATEGORY_ID as $v) CBlogPostCategory::Add(Array("BLOG_ID" => 1, "POST_ID" => $newID, "CATEGORY_ID"=>$v)); echo "Новое сообщение [".$newID."] добавлено."; } else { if ($ex = $APPLICATION->GetException()) echo $ex->GetString(); } |
Не нашел в документации, как указать:
Разобрался, нужно указать в параметрах - "UF_BLOG_POST_IMPRTNT" => '1'
2. Где указывается, кому отправить сообщение (это не BLOG_ID, случайно?)?
Скрытый текст |
---|
Если blog_id, тогда указать получателем группу, соответственно, group_id? |